Pacific Play Tents Secret Castle Twin Bed Tent

Pacific Play Tents Secret Castle Twin Bed TentThe Secret Castle Bed Tent encourages imaginations at Any Time Of The day.The easy to assemble lightweight frame supports a colorful nylon shell That has a wide opening Velcro "T" style door.Flame Retardant 70 D Polyester Taffeta body w/250mm PU coating, w / 70 D Polyester Taffeta bottom sheet.The Secret Castle Bed Tent Provides a secure play area "during the day and a Monster resistant fort at night. Sewn in interior accessory pocket. > Li> Nylon storage bag included.

Our 5-year old daughter loves this castle tent! Mom and Dad have a few hesitations.Putting the tent together was simple and it fits snuggly over the bed much like a fitted sheet - therein lies the problem. Because it DOES fit like a sheet, there is no way to put a real fitted sheet on the bottom of the tent, which means unless you just lay a sheet on the bottom (which slides around easily), your child sleeps on plastic - a bit hot.If you decide to take it down, you really need to take it apart to store it.Having said that - it looks cute and flaps are easy to roll up and tie in place.Our daughter really views it as her secret escape and doesn't mind being left alone to sleep.
